Tommy Lasorda is a Dodger legend and a baseball icon, so he can be forgiven for not having the best international accent.
As a “global baseball ambassador” for MLB, Lasorda visited the MLB Fan Cave in New York, where he was asked to read some tweets about the ongoing World Baseball Classic. The catch? Some of the tweets weren’t in English.
Lasorda was a good sport about it and tried his best to get through some Spanish, Mandarin Chinese and Italian tweets. Check it out in the video below.
